Anand city is known as Milk City of India. The station façade and interior design of the station is inspired from the fluid nature, shape and colour of milk droplets, owning to its vicinity to milk capital of India, Anand.
Salient Features:
- Height of the station - 25.6 m
- Total built up area – 44,073 sqm
The station will have three floors having two side platforms and 4 tracks in between. It will be equipped with all modern and advanced facilities & amenities. There will be ticketing and waiting areas, a nursery, restrooms, information booths, retail centres etc. Moreover, skylight provisions will be present on the roof and exterior sides for natural lighting.
Passenger pick & drop off and parking facility are planned adjacent to station building for cars, two wheelers, autos & buses along with pedestrian plaza space.
The nearest railway station will be Uttarsanda railway station, located around 600 m east from the station, while the nearest major station will be Nadiad Junction railway station, located around 10 km from the station. The nearest airport will be Vadodara Airport, located 54 km while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el International Airport at Ahmedabad is located 70 km from the station.
The under-construction station will be developed as a hub through integration with all basic modes of transportation for better, faster and hassle-free connectivity to and from the station.
Progress of Anand Bullet Train Station
Slab casting work at all three station levels is completed. Structural steel work of roof and roof sheeting work is completed. Structural steel work of external façade is completed. Lifts and escalators installed at station. Cladding and staircase finishing work in progress
